ABSTRACT:
A traction control system and method of a four-wheel drive vehicle comprises an engine control apparatus, a brake drive apparatus for automatically and independently applying brake to each of four wheels, wheel speed detecting means, vehicle speed detecting means, steering angle detecting means, yaw rate detecting means, target yaw rate calculating means, yaw rate deviation calculating means, slip amount calculating means for calculating an actual slip amount, reference slip amount storing means for memorizing a reference slip amount, target slip amount determining means for determining a target slip amount based on the reference slip amount, traction control judging means for outputting a traction control signal when a traction control is needed, target braking force calculating means, target engine torque calculating means. When a traction control is needed, the target slip amount determining means determine a target slip amount of a wheel needing the traction control. The target braking force calculating means produce a braking force according to the difference between the target slip amount and the actual slip amount and brake is automatically applied to a wheel requiring the traction control through the brake drive apparatus. At the same time, the target engine torque calculating means produce a signal to the engine control apparatus so as to reduce engine torque.
